DRILL BIT 3/8 LONG PARABOLIC HELIX 130° COBALT ALCRN(A9413/8) - 5972525

- Short chamfer on both sides of the die to extend tool life
- It is commonly used on high-strength alloys
- Aluminum chromium nitride (alcrn) has a higher heat resistance than altine
- It is commonly used for machining aircraft and aerospace materials, nickel alloys, stainless steel, titanium, cast iron, and carbon steel. Spiral flutes are constructed at a higher angle to remove chips more easily.
- Canvas-thinning
- Parallel web configuration
- No cooling channel
